Re: May in Prague: What should I wear? What is the weather like?

by ricky52

May.
High 67f / 19c
Low 46f / 8c
Rain 2.60in / 66.0mm
Rain days 14
Hours of sun 7
Daylight hours 15
UV level 6 = High
Humidity = Frost may occur in May
Wind (from the) North
Cloud (from 8) 4.9

Travel Tips for Prague

When to visit Prague

by grkboiler

I visited Prague at the beginning of May, around the 10th. The weather was somewhat cool but comfortable and the crowds were small (even with holdovers from the World Championships of Hockey the week before). I returned to Prague at the end of May and noticed a huge difference in the number of people. It was like night and day. Many store and restaurant workers I talked to said that from June through August the crowds are massive.

My advice - If you can plan your vacation to Prague in the spring, visit early to middle of May. After that, the crowds grow exponentially.

The Troja Palace

by RusskiPower

Resplendent Italianesque Baroque villa with formal French-style gardens and a wine cellar.

Buy yourself a combo ticket (120 Crowns) that will buy an entrance to the zoo and botanicla gardens across the road from the palace.

Bus 185 from Nadrazi Holesovice metro station will get you there. Get off at the last stop (you sure won't miss it).
